Retirement of Robert Lauder
The motion
That the Parliament notes the retirement of Robert Lauder as the National Crime Agency's Deputy Director of Investigations, Scotland and Northern Ireland; recognises his more than 45 years’ public service both as a police officer and latterly as a member of the Serious Organised Crime Agency and the National Crime Agency; acknowledges what it believes is the high level of professionalism, commitment and integrity that Robert has brought to his duties throughout his career on behalf of the people of Scotland; regrets the loss to the police service and law enforcement of his considerable expertise and knowledge, and wishes him success in the future in whatever challenges he pursues.
